Comprehending Roll Off Dumpster Dimensions
Knowing the specifications of a roll off dumpster is critical before you lease one. These containers come in various sizes, and choosing the wrong size can lead problems like going beyond limits or inefficiency. A typical roll off dumpster comes in different sizes, often categorized by cubic yards.
To pick the right size, think about the volume of waste you anticipate to have.
Here's some common roll off dumpster dimensions:
* 10 cubic yard
* 20 cubic yard
* 30 cubic yard
* 40 cubic yard
Remember to furthermore take into account the depth of the dumpster, as this can impact what you can load.

Picking the Right Roll Off Dumpster Size for Your Project
Deciding on the appropriate roll off dumpster size for your project can seem like a tricky process. However, with a little thought, you can effectively calculate the ideal size to hold your trash. A excessively small dumpster can lead to uncontrolled waste, whereas a overly large one can be costly and impractical.
To confirm you pick the correct size, first determining the volume of debris your project will create. Think about the types of materials you'll be getting rid of, as some items, like construction debris, can be more large than others.
Once you have a approximate idea of the amount of waste, you can consult size charts provided by dumpster providers. These charts will usually list the sizes of different dumpster sizes and the equivalent volume limits.
Finally, remember that it's always better to err on the aspect of a slightly larger dumpster than you think you'll need. This will prevent uncontrolled debris and confirm that your project runs effectively.

Navigating Roll Off Dumpster Rental Costs
When it comes to managing your next demolition or extensive renovation project, a roll off dumpster can be an essential tool. However, navigating the wide world of rental costs can sometimes feel like navigating through a thick forest. Numerous factors can affect the final price tag, so it's important to familiarize yourself with them ahead of time.
First, the size of the dumpster you require will have a significant impact on the cost. Larger dumpsters can accommodate more debris, which generally leads to a higher rental fee. Similarly, the duration of your rental will have a role into the overall cost.
Finally, remember that honesty is key when dealing with dumpster rental companies. Don't be afraid to seek clarification about their fees and any extra costs that may apply.
By taking the time to explore your options and familiarize yourself with the factors that influence rental costs, you can find the best possible deal for your task.

Secure a Roll Off Dumpster to Your Project
Utilizing a roll off dumpster can vastly simplify your waste disposal endeavors. Here are some important tips to ensure a smooth and efficient experience. Firstly, meticulously calculate the appropriate dumpster size based your project's extent. Oversizing can be pricey, while undersizing can result in hassle.
- Ensure the dumpster is positioned on a stable surface to prevent sinking or damage. Clear any obstacles around the delivery area for safe and smooth access.
- Stay clear from overloading the dumpster over its capacity. Spread the waste evenly to maintain balance and prevent tipping.
- Categorize your waste effectively for recycling or disposal. Adhere local regulations regarding restricted items, such as paints, batteries, and hazardous materials.
- Contact your rental company immediately if you encounter any issues or require assistance.
Safety First: Handling Roll Off Dumpsters Properly safely
When using rollback dumpsters roll off dumpsters, prioritizing safety is paramount. These large containers can be dangerous if not handled adequately. Always examine the dumpster before loading it to ensure it's in good condition and stable. Avoid overloading the dumpster, as this can cause it to become tippy. Never climb on or inside the dumpster, as this can lead to critical injuries. When unloading materials from the dumpster, be aware of your surroundings and use caution when lifting heavy objects.
- Wear safety gear, such as gloves and sturdy footwear.
- Guarantee the dumpster is placed on a level surface to prevent tipping.
- Communicate with the dumpster rental company for secure pickup and disposal.
The Environmental Impact of Roll Off Dumpsters
Roll off dumpsters are an crucial part of many construction and renovation projects. While they offer apractical way to haul away large amounts of waste, their effect on the environment shouldn't be dismissed. The manufacture and transport of these dumpsters themselves utilize resources and emit greenhouse gases. Additionally, the waste collected in roll off dumpsters often ends up in landfills, where it increases methane emissions, a potent greenhouse gas.
- Fostering recycling and waste reduction at the source is a crucial step in reducing the environmental impact of roll off dumpsters.
- Selecting dumpster companies that prioritize sustainable practices, such as using fuel-efficient vehicles or partnering with local recycling facilities, can make a difference.
- Boosting awareness among construction crews about the environmental consequences of waste disposal can encourage more responsible practices.
